Weed for speed

Saturday 6th September

Written by James Tilburn

Another trip to the Northcliffe Community Garden and another chance to attack the big dirt mountain and continue turning it into a rock garden.

New member Keira joined us and got stuck in to the task. Rachel had done a great job previously with the mound but the recent weather had led to an explosion of doc leaves, nettles, thistles and bindweeds.

It was hard work to get the weeds out all the way to the roots but our work was rewarded with tea and biscuits. We then attacked the larger weeds with the mattocks and realised using those earlier would have made lighter work of task. But wheres the fun in that??

For the last twenty minutes we covered most of the area we had cleared with stones that should prevent some of the weeds coming back and make the mound much more pleasant to look at. Plenty more to do though so we'll be back again next month 😁

Absolutely bashing

Thursday 19th June

Written by James Tilburn

With the summer announcing its arrival by trying to melt the pavements, it was great to find some shade for some balsam bashing with Northcliffe Allotments and the Friends of Northcliffe. The Balsam had taken over several areas near the miniature railway so there was plenty to go at.

The park was really peaceful and i had chance to talk to Val and Margot about how GoodGym started and the benefits we can bring to Bradford as it grows. Further Balsam bashing sessions are coming up in July, watch this space!

We spent a very happy morning at Hirst Wood helping to clear ivy, brambles and moss from the graves at the burial site there. The site opened in 1895 as an extension of the graveyard at St Paul's in Shipley and has become neglected since active use ended in, we think, the 1940s.

We tidied up several graves, including the grave of one of the Bradford Pals regiment who died in action in July 1916, and was buried at Hirst Wood with both his parents. It was great exercise and the other volunteers from Hirst Wood Regeneration Group were incredibly welcoming. They also provided fabulous homemade cake!
